Election Results From the Kansas City Province

On Tuesday, May 3rd, the Kansas City Province elected the following people to leadership for a four year term: Joseph Nassal, C.PP.S.—Provincial Director Richard Bayuk, C.PP.S.—Vice Provincial and First Councilor Ronald Will, C.PP.S.—Second Councilor James Betzen, C.PP.S.—Third Councilor Thomas Welk, C.PP.S.—Fourth Councilor The new leadership team will be formally installed on June 6th.
